The Target of How to Spot Clean a Wedding Dress: Stains on Delicate Fabric

When it comes to spot cleaning a wedding dress, it’s crucial to approach the task with caution. The first step is to identify the type of stain you’re dealing with. For example, if it’s a food stain, you’ll need to use a different approach than if it’s a makeup stain. Once you’ve identified the stain, it’s time to gather your cleaning supplies.

Start by using a clean, white cloth to blot the stain gently. Avoid rubbing the stain as this will make it worse. Next, mix a small amount of mild detergent with water and apply it to the stain using a clean cloth. Blot the stain again until it’s removed. Rinse the area with clean water and blot it dry with a clean cloth.

If the stain is persistent or you’re not comfortable spot cleaning the dress, it’s best to take it to a professional dry cleaner. They have the expertise and knowledge to ensure your dress is spotless without damaging it.

The Target of How to Spot Clean a Wedding Dress: Removing Stains on Lace

If your wedding dress has lace, it’s essential to take extra precautions when spot cleaning it. Lace is a delicate fabric that can easily be damaged if cleaned improperly. Start by gently brushing the stain with a soft-bristled brush to remove any surface dirt or dust. Next, mix a small amount of mild detergent with water and apply it to the stained area using a cotton swab.

Blot the stain gently until it’s removed, and then rinse the area with clean water. Be sure to avoid getting water on any other areas of the dress. Once you’ve removed the stain, use a clean, dry cotton swab to absorb any excess water. Finally, use a hairdryer on low heat to dry the area, being careful not to damage the lace with too much heat.

Tips for Spot Cleaning a Wedding Dress

When spot cleaning a wedding dress, there are a few tips to keep in mind to ensure success. First, always test any cleaning products on an inconspicuous area of the dress before applying them to the stain. This will ensure that the product doesn’t damage the fabric. Second, avoid using bleach or harsh chemicals as they can damage the dress. Lastly, never iron a stained area as this will set the stain and make it impossible to remove.

Question and Answer

Q1. Can I use vinegar to spot clean my wedding dress?

A. No, it’s not recommended to use vinegar as it can discolor or damage the dress.

Q2. Can I use a stain remover product on my wedding dress?

A. It’s best to avoid using stain removers on a wedding dress as the harsh chemicals can damage the fabric. Stick to mild detergents and water.

Q3. How do I know if it’s safe to spot clean my wedding dress?

A. Always consult the care label on your dress before attempting to spot clean it. If you’re unsure, it’s best to take it to a professional dry cleaner.

Q4. Can I spot clean my wedding dress if it’s made of silk?

A. Yes, you can spot clean a silk wedding dress. Start by using a clean, white cloth to blot the stain gently. Next, mix a small amount of mild detergent with lukewarm water and apply it to the stained area using a clean white cloth. Blot the stain gently until it’s removed, and then rinse the area with clean water.
